Cape Town - Absa Premiership giants Kaizer Chiefs are set to offload four players at the end of the season.
According to KickOff website, Brilliant Khuzwayo will leave the Naturena after years of playing second fiddle to Itumeleng Khune when his contract expires at the end of June.
The goalkeeper has been linked with a move to Cape Town City with Orlando Pirates also said to be interested in the 28-year-old.
Midfielders Keagan Buchanan and Edmore Chirambadare will depart along with left-back Sibusiso Khumalo.
Khumalo has has failed to make a real impact due to injuries after joining Amakhosi from SuperSport United last season.
Meanwhile, Tsepo Masilela's contract will come to an end when the 2017/18 season concludes.
Amakhosi return to action on Saturday, March 31 for a Nedbank Cup quarter-final clash against Baroka FC.
Kick-off is at 19:30.
